Kalheipali Population - Sambalpur, Orissa

Kalheipali is a medium size village located in Mahulpalli Block of Sambalpur district, Orissa with total 80 families residing. The Kalheipali village has population of 280 of which 139 are males while 141 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Kalheipali village population of children with age 0-6 is 26 which makes up 9.29 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Kalheipali village is 1014 which is higher than Orissa state average of 979. Child Sex Ratio for the Kalheipali as per census is 529, lower than Orissa average of 941.

Kalheipali village has higher literacy rate compared to Orissa. In 2011, literacy rate of Kalheipali village was 83.86 % compared to 72.87 % of Orissa. In Kalheipali Male literacy stands at 93.44 % while female literacy rate was 75.00 %.

Caste Factor

In Kalheipali village, most of the village population is from Schedule Tribe (ST).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 44.29 % while Schedule Caste (SC) were 13.21 % of total population in Kalheipali village.

Work Profile

In Kalheipali village out of total population, 144 were engaged in work activities. 100.00 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 0.00 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 144 workers engaged in Main Work, 56 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 82 were Agricultural labourer.
